如何在设备的摄像头视图上显示位置标记

时间:2016-09-16 10:52:32

标签: android location android-camera augmented-reality android-augmented-reality

我正在寻找基于通过Android上设备的相机视图可见区域显示各种位置标记的逻辑。 与附加图像类似的东西。 我知道以下事情

  1. 获取位置
  2. 我要标记所有地点
  3. 我知道如何在相机视图上创建叠加层
  4. enter image description here

5 个答案:

答案 0 :(得分:2)

您可以查看我的教程:https://www.netguru.co/blog/augmented-reality-mobile-android 我已经逐步描述了你需要做些什么来实现类似的结果但非常简化。如果您有任何问题,我随时准备提供帮助。

答案 1 :(得分:1)

每个位置都需要拥有自己的REAL位置。例如,您需要一个每个点的GPS位置数据库。 比你从相机分析帧。在每个分析的框架中,您需要检查当前正在查看的方位角。假设你直视北方,方位0度。如果我们假设您的相机具有90度视野(FOV)而不是您知道您的FOV从<45,0)到<0,315> (就方位角而言) 现在你需要检查你的哪个点在这样的方位角上,如果其中一个是你只是显示它们

答案 2 :(得分:0)

增强现实对您的问题很有帮助。

答案 3 :(得分:0)

答案 4 :(得分:0)

检查此框架https://www.layar.com/。有两种方法可以在视图上绘制图像。第一个是通过GPS预先标记的;另一个是通过图像识别(你可以使用简单的QRcode卡,我想这是最简单的。但如果你有动力去创造一个很棒的解决方案,那就做一个感恩的解决方案。)

问候。